by HaaTa
flabbergast wrote: Hey matt3o - got a question about the PCB - if I'm reading the thread correctly, you're using MK20DX256VLH7 chip (Teensy 3.1/3.2) on it right? So my question is - does your PCB/circuit include the crystal?
Running USB on that chip without a crystal is officially out-of-spec, although it *does* work (as mchck and infinity KB demonstrated); I'm just curious.
I'm porting TMK to run on ARM Teensies, and I want to make sure that it will include also whitefox, so I'd like to know about the crystal. (TMK works fine by now, I'm now making sure that EEPROM support works as well, to have the bootmagic stuff working.)
Keyboard has a similar setup to the Infinity Ergodox, this means it has a 16 MHz crystal (just like the Teesny 3s).
I sent hasu a pcb a few weeks back (as well as an Infinity Ergodox beta pcb). The Whitefox is a bit easier to port than the Infinity Ergodox, so it may be ready earlier
